Twenty kilometers from the Algerian frontier

We woke just before dawn to climb the dune and view the sunrise in the east. It was then that we discovered we were on the eastern front of the Sahara desert just twenty miles from Algeria. We'd come a long way.

After tea we mounted up and made the hour a a half trek back to the hotel where we showered and breakfasted. We said goodbye to our guides, loaded up the rover and headed further south.
